The Origins of the Kubena Surname

The surname Kubena has a rich history that spans multiple countries and cultures. It is derived from the Czech and Slovak word "kub," which means "cube" or "block." This suggests that the surname may have originally been a nickname for someone who was square-shaped or had a block-like appearance.

In the United States, the Kubena surname is fairly common, with an incidence rate of 711. This suggests that there is a significant population of individuals with this surname in the country. The Czech Republic follows closely behind with an incidence rate of 115, indicating that the surname has strong roots in this region as well.
